Rising Women's Cooperative from Anatolia

Making the opening speech, SS Terra Cappadocia Women's Enterprise Production and Management Cooperative Board Leader Assoc. Dr. Ferda ÜSTÜN talked about the value of women's entrepreneurship and the project implementation process.

Within the scope of the project, 19 women's cooperatives operating in Nevşehir; Advanced cooperatives and capacity building, writing and execution of grant and support projects, standardization of works, brand and registration process management, and e-commerce and social media training were provided. In addition, "Training on writing and executing grant and support projects" was given to 20 women's cooperative members, entrepreneurs and women with entrepreneurial intentions operating in Kayseri, under the coordination of the Central Anatolia Development Agency, another participant of the project.

Üstün, participants who played an important role in the realization of the project; He thanked Nevşehir Governorship, Nevşehir Municipality, Ortahisar Municipality, Ahiler development agency, Central Anatolia Development Agency, Neşvehir Chamber of Commerce and Industry, Nevşehir Provincial Directorate of Agriculture and Forestry and Women's Cooperative leaders and members for their support.
